Matzo is unleavened bread that is traditionally consumed during the Passover holiday. This crispy cracker makes a great base for the thick covering of dark chocolate. We added pecans, Cayenne and Vanilla Bean Sea Salt for a spicy-sweet-salty twist. Simple, pretty and oh so delicious, this quick pick-up is the perfect addition to a holiday dessert buffet!

IndiePlate Recipe

Winter Pork and Kale Soup
2014-01-23 00:52:11
A 1-pot warm wintery soup made with fresh ingredients from our marketplace....Perfect for a cold winter night, when you can bundle in on your couch and enjoy dinner and a movie with the entire family!!
Write a review
Save Recipe
Print
Ingredients
  1. 1 Pound Pastured Ground Pork
  2. 2 Tomatoes, chopped
  3. 2 Purple Turnips, sliced
  4. 2 Red Salad Turnips, sliced
  5. 1 Cup Half and Half
  6. 2-3 Cups Chicken Stock depending on how thick you like your soups
  7. 1 Container Green Lentil Salad
  8. 1 Bunch Kale of your choice, chopped (we used Dino Kale)
  9. 1 Bunch Green Onions, chopped
  10. 8 Cloves Herb Marinated Garlic, minced
  11. 4 Tablespoons Fresh Butter
Instructions
  1. 1) In a skillet, brown ground pork seasoned with salt, pepper and paprika. Set aside.
  2. 2) In a large pot, add tomatoes, onions, garlic and butter and saute for 2 minutes.
  3. 3) Add half n half and cook stirring occasionally for 2 minutes.
  4. 4) Add browned pork, turnips and lentils.
  5. 5) Add chicken stock. Bring to boil and reduce heat. Let simmer for 10-12 minutes.
  6. 6) Add kale. Let cook for 7-9 minutes.
  7. 7) Add salt, pepper and any other spices to taste.
  8. 8) Enjoy with our dinner rolls or fresh french bread.
